The female is the second from the left and the rest are all males. I got the 2 males from the right about 10-11 years ago and the left 1.1 came to me 4 years ago. For this rare specie, you need more males than females to get good fertile eggs. From my breeding experience, a 3.1 would be a perfect. I did successfully hatch 2 CB Tricarinatas 2 years ago, but the hatchlings died 2 weeks after they were born. Still need more time to improve the techniques, hopefully some of you will be able to make my dreams come true!
